Recording on P2 Cards

The P2 recorder offers reliable, large-capacity, high-speed memory card recording and a number of advanced functions. P2 cards feature a large capacity of up to 64 GB, a compact size, and light weight. In addition to the high resistance to impact, vibration and temperature change that semiconductor memory is known for, the P2 card also offers outstanding reliability. Unlike tapes and discs, it has no rotating or contact parts. It's built to withstand repeated recording and initialization over many years of use. The P2 card connector is specifically designed to stand up to the repeated insertion and removal involved in professional use.

Immediate Start-up and Better Data Protection

When you press the Record button in standby mode, the AG-HPX300 instantly finds a blank area on the P2 card and begins recording. It can begin recording immediately even when you're using it to preview video. In normal use, there is no chance of accidentally overwriting a recording. Recordings will not be erased unless you intentionally delete a file or initialize the card.

Direct Upload to a PC or Nonlinear Editor

The AG-HPX300 records the A/V data for each recording as a file on the P2 card, which eliminates
the need for digitizing. The files can be used directly in a nonlinear editing system or transferred over a network or simply onto a Hard Disk Drive. The P2 card transfers data at a high speed, giving you faster, easier operation. The P2 card is convenient too — you can plug it directly into the card slot on certain laptops. * PCs must be installed with the  P2 driver in order to mount P2 cards.

JVC's GY-HD200CHU Picture Improvement Technology

JVC's GY-HD200CHU offers substantially better horizontal resolution and signal-to-noise thanks to advanced image processing technology developed by JVC.

14-bit A/D converter

To improve both the S/N ratio and the horizontal resolution, a new 14-bit A/D converter was specially developed by JVC to prevent signal deterioration and to generate a fourfold increase in radations.

Wideband front end processing

The ProHD camcorder uses a wideband analog front end to process its CCD sampling via the 14-bit A/D converter. This further improves the S/N ratio and horizontal resolution by optimizing the CCD drive circuitry. The new LVDS (Low Voltage Differential Signal) interface minimizes any other possible signal degradation and so contributes to the improved S/N ratio.

Newly-developed pixel converter

To enable 720p/60 recording, a new super encoder and a new pixel converter were developed, incorporating an adaptive filter which optimizes the scalar performance of cross-converted signals, including 1080i. The resultant effects are increased resolution and reduced aliasing. Objects thus have much more natural looking edges and images are therefore extremely lifelike in appearance.

Progressive Scanning

The GY-HD200CHU uses a progressive scanning system similar to that used in high-end digital cinema cameras. Progressive scanning systems capture and store full frames of information and can be easily converted to interlace signals if desired. Moreover, all flat panel television displays and fixed matrix projectors, such as D-ILA, DLP and LCD, are native progressive scanning systems that eliminate the need to convert when displaying GY-HD200U progressive recordings.

Advanced Encoding System from the Leader in MPEG-2 Technology

JVC is one of the original developers of the MPEG-2 compression system, an 'interframe' encoding system that combines multiple frames of digital picture data into a group of pictures (GOP). It then removes redundant informaton from the GOP resulting in far greater efficiency than with 'intraframe' systems, such as DV, that compress every frame separately.

The GY-HD200CHU incorporates a highly efficient MPEG-2 codec that compresses the full HD resolution without "downsizing the image" used by some competitors.

Reliable Dual Media Recording Capability

The GY-HD200CHU adheres to the HDV™ format adopted by JVC and other manufacturers. Compressed MPEG-2 data is recorded on widely available MiniDV cassettes. Since tape speed is identical to DV, a 63 minute DV cassette will yield 63 minutes of high definition recording. In addition, critical image data is interleaved over the entire 6 frame GOP (corresponding to 60 tracks on the tape) giving the HDV™ format great robustness with respect to dropouts. In addition to recording on reliable, inexpensive tape, the GY-HD200CHU can simultaneously record directly to an optional hard disk module: the JVC DR-HD200.

Smooth Motion Function (patented)

JVC's exclusive smooth motion function captures images at double the normal rate when shooting in 30p or 25p (that is, at 60p or 50p). When the doubled images are merged, they are passed through a newly developed filter that smoothes out the subject's motion by retaining a small percentage of residual image. This eliminates motion judder that typically appears in images shot at 30p or 25p.
